I have a closed vibration motor with the following information:
2 pole ACI-Motor
Rated voltage 230VAC
Rated current 2.7A
Nominal frequency 200Hz
Centrifugal force 4.517N
I am unable to block the motor to determine the engine parameters with the Kinetis Motor Suite and HV-Kit.
How can I determine the parameters?
